Occupying a fantastic plot and presented in lovely condition throughout, this impressive two bedroom semi-detached home is ready to move into and enjoy from day one. Stylishly finished and thoughtfully laid out, it offers the perfect blend of comfort, space and practicality, ideal for first-time buyers and growing families alike.

A welcoming entrance hall sets the tone on arrival, leading through to a cosy front lounge featuring a charming bay window and feature fireplace that creates a warm and inviting space to relax.

To the rear, the home really comes into its own with a fabulous open-plan dining kitchen, designed for modern family living. A side door opens out to a side patio area and in turn leads to the rear garden. The kitchen is fitted with contemporary units and includes a built in cooker and hob with extractor over. Integrated dishwasher and plumbing for a washing machine along with space for a fridge provides everything required for a family while still leaving space for a dining table and chairs.

Upstairs, the property features two well-proportioned bedrooms. Bedroom one is a generous double with bay window facing the front aspect. Bedroom two overlooks the garden and a staircase front the landing leads to a useful loft space. The modern bathroom features a stylish suite comprising a bath with mixer tap shower, wash basin and WC all complemented with striking tiling.

Externally, the property enjoys pleasant gardens to both the front and rear along with patio seating area to the side. The rear garden is a very pleasant oasis with patio area, lawn and summer house all with lots of privacy. A driveway with EV charging point provides off street parking.

AGENTS NOTE: We are required by law to conduct Anti-Money Laundering checks on all parties involved in the sale or purchase of a property. We strictly follow HMRC guidance in ensuring the accuracy and continuous monitoring of these checks. A third-party company will carry out the initial checks on our behalf. They will contact you, once your offer has been accepted, to conclude where possible a biometric check with you electronically. As a buyer, you will be charged a non-refundable fee of £20 (inclusive of VAT) per buyer for these checks. The fee covers data collection, manual checking and monitoring. You will need to pay this amount directly to our third-party supplier and complete all Anti-Money Laundering checks before your offer can be formally accepted.

Background air quality

Fine particles · PM₂.₅
7.5 µg/m³ · Above the WHO guideline · well within the UK legal limit
Nitrogen dioxide · NO₂
12.4 µg/m³ · Above the WHO guideline · well within the UK legal limit

Annual background levels. For scale: the WHO 2021 guideline is 5 µg/m³ for PM₂.₅ and 10 for NO₂; the UK legal limit is 20 and 40. Lower is better; this is a 1 km model, not a reading at the door.

Defra · 2024 annual model · 1 km area
